脂代谢异常与动脉粥样硬化状况的关系

摘    要:目的研究血脂水平(血脂全套)与动脉粥样硬化的关系,评价高脂血症以及其他危险因素在颈动脉粥样硬化形成中的作用.方法将178例患者分为血脂正常组和血脂异常组(根据不同血脂成分的异常变化,分成6个组),进行颈动脉超声检测,以双侧颈动脉内膜-中层厚度的最大值(IMTmax)作为评价颈动脉粥样硬化严重程度的指标,并进行颈动脉粥样硬化的危险因素分析.结果部分血脂异常组IMTmax与血脂正常组存在差异(P<0.01,P<0.05),不同IMTmax组段间的部分血脂成分水平(TC、LDL、APO-B、HDL和APO-A)存在差异(P<0.01,P<0.05),且随IMTmax的增厚而呈升、降趋势.颈动脉粥样硬化的多因素分析表明,高胆固醇血症是动脉粥样硬化的主要危险因素之一,而其他成分如LDL、APO-B、LP-a也在动脉粥样硬化的发生、发展中起着不可忽视的作用.而HDL、APO-A有对抗动脉粥样硬化,保护血管的作用,此二者血清水平的降低增强了升高的TC、LDL、TG、VLDL的促动脉粥样硬化的作用.结论血脂异常是动脉粥样硬化的发生、发展的重要原因之一,而积极控制血脂水平和其他动脉粥样硬化易患因素是防止、延缓动脉粥样硬化发生、发展的必要措施.

The role of hyperlipidemia in atherosclerosis

Abstract:Objective To reveal the relationship between the levels of serum lipid components and carotid inter-medial thickness (IMT), and evaluate the role of hyperlipidemia in atherosclerosis. Methods 30 subjects with normal serum lipids and 148 subjects with abnormal serum lipids (divided into 6 groups according to the abnormality of lipid components) were examined with carotid sonography. The maximum inter-medial thickness of bilateral carotid arteries was measured. The serum level of lipid components and other risk factors of atherosclerosis were tested at the meantime. Results The differences of IMT max of carotid arteries between normal serum lipid group and abnormal lipid components level groups were significant(P<0.05). Further analysis showed that the differences of serum levels of some lipid components (TC, LDL, APO-B, HDL and APO-A) among different IMTmax intervals were significant(P<0.05)while the IMTmax increased in response to the increasing or decreasing of those lipid components levels. Multiple variables regressive analysis showed that LDL which functioned as the transport substance of TC, HDL which function was to help the decreasing of TC, APO-B and LP-a are main risk factors of atherosclerosis accompanied other factors such as age, BMI, sex, glucose, and DBP. Conclusion As hyperlipidemia is one of the important risk factors of atherosclerosis, effective serum lipid lowing therapy as well as measures to control other factors is necessary to protect atherosclerosis or delay its progress.
